The Indian rupee symbol, ₹, was designed by an Indian graphic designer named Udaya Kumar Dharmalingam. It was adopted by the Indian government on 15 July 2010. The symbol is a combination of the Devanagari letter "र" (ra) and the Latin capital letter "R" with two parallel horizontal stripes. It represents the Indian currency, the rupee, and aims to give it a distinct identity on the global stage.
